Responsibilities

  • Responsible for patient care under the direction and supervision of a licensed physical therapist as mandated by State Practice Act.
  • Possesses training and education which allows him / her to assist the Physical Therapist in carrying out prescribed treatment program.
  • Implements, with minimal supervision, high quality physical therapy services for patients, caregivers and facilities in accordance with the principals and practices of physical therapy and with Select Medical policies and procedures.
  • Maintains positive level of interaction with facilities and clients. Enhances and expands client relations with facilities and their staff.

Qualifications

  • A valid state license (where applicable), registration or certification as a Physical Therapist Assistant upon graduation from an approved curriculum for Physical Therapist Assistants, and having passed a national examination for Physical Therapist Assistants certified by the CAPTE.
  • State license and / or certification must be valid in the state in which the individual will practice.
  • Cardio-Pulmonary Resuscitation (CPR) certification
